階段プロジェクトの理想的な段数、踏み板の高さ、踏面の深さを計算します。総高さと長さを入力して、建築基準に合った正確な寸法を取得してください。
階段の高さと長さに基づいて必要な階段の数を計算します。
標準の踏み板の高さは6〜8インチです
踏み板の高さ(インチ)
6.75
踏み板の深さ(インチ)
9.60
総ラン(インチ)
144.00
計算式
Number of Stairs = Ceiling(Total Height ÷ Riser Height)
= Ceiling(108 ÷ 7) = 16
Actual Riser Height = Total Height ÷ Number of Stairs
= 108 ÷ 16 = 6.75
Tread Depth = Total Run ÷ (Number of Stairs - 1)
= 144 ÷ 15 = 9.60
階段計算機は、安全で建築基準に準拠した階段の建設に必要な正確な段数、踏み板の高さ、踏み板の深さを決定するための専門的なツールです。この必須の計算機は、住宅所有者、請負業者、建築家、DIY愛好者が、総高さ(上昇)と長さ(ラン)の測定値を入力するだけで最適な階段を設計するのに役立ちます。
私たちの無料の階段計算機は、複雑な数学的計算を排除し、あなたの階段が建築規制を満たし、快適で安全な移動を提供することを保証します。新しい住宅の建設を計画している場合、既存の階段を改装する場合、またはデッキの階段を設計する場合でも、このツールはプロフェッショナル品質の結果を得るための正確な測定値を提供します。
この包括的な階段計算機は、いくつかの重要な利点を提供します:
階段設計の背後にある数学的原則を理解することは、安全で快適な階段を作成するために重要です。主な計算は、段数、踏み板の高さ、踏み板の深さを決定することに関係しています。
最も基本的な計算は、必要な段数を決定することです:
ここで:
段数がわかったら、実際の踏み板の高さを計算できます:
これにより、すべての踏み板が正確に同じ高さになり、安全性が確保されます。
踏み板の深さ(各段の水平距離)は次のように計算されます:
ここで:
快適な階段のための広く受け入れられているルールは「2R + T」の公式です:
この公式は快適なステップパターンを保証します。この合計が約24-25インチになると、階段は自然に登ることができます。
私たちの階段計算機は、複雑な計算を簡単にします。プロジェクトのために完璧な階段の寸法を決定するために、次の手順に従ってください:
総上昇を測定:下の階の仕上げ床から上の階の仕上げ床までの垂直距離をインチ単位で測定します。
総ランを測定:階段に利用可能な水平距離をインチ単位で測定します。
希望する踏み板の高さを入力:好ましい踏み板の高さを入力します(通常、住宅用階段では6-8インチの間)。
計算:計算機は自動的に次のことを決定します:
必要に応じて調整:計算された寸法が建築基準やあなたの好みに合わない場合は、希望する結果が得られるまで入力を調整できます。
典型的な例を見てみましょう:
私たちの公式を使用して:
段数 = ⌈108 ÷ 7⌉ = ⌈15.43⌉ = 16段
実際の踏み板の高さ = 108 ÷ 16 = 6.75インチ
踏み板の深さ = 144 ÷ (16 - 1) = 144 ÷ 15 = 9.6インチ
2R + Tチェック:(2 × 6.75)+ 9.6 = 23.1インチ(許容範囲内)
この階段の設計は16段で、各段の高さは6.75インチ、踏み板の深さは9.6インチで、快適で安全な階段を作成しています。
階段の設計は安全を確保するために建築基準によって規制されています。基準は地域によって異なる場合がありますが、以下はアメリカ合衆国における国際住宅基準(IRC)に基づく一般的な基準です:
地域の建築基準を必ず確認してください。要件はこれらの一般的なガイドラインと異なる場合があります。
階段計算機は多用途で、さまざまな建設用途に不可欠です:
新しい住宅の建設や改装のために、計算機は主階段、地下室の階段、屋根裏部屋のアクセス階段の設計を支援します。快適な日常使用を保証し、住宅の建築基準を満たします。
屋外の階段は、天候への露出により特定の要件があります。計算機は、屋外での安全な使用のために適切な踏み板の高さと踏み板の深さを持つデッキの階段を設計するのに役立ちます。通常、圧力処理された木材や複合材料を使用します。
商業用の階段は、より厳しいアクセシビリティ要件を満たす必要があります。計算機は、商業用建築基準やADA(障害者法)基準に準拠した階段を設計するのに役立ちます。これらは住宅用の要件とは異なる場合があります。
趣味やDIY愛好者にとって、計算機は階段設計のしばしば intimidatingな作業を簡素化し、小屋、遊び場、ロフト、その他の小さなプロジェクトのために安全な構造を作成するのに役立ちます。
既存の階段を改装する際、計算機は現在の寸法が現代の建築基準を満たしているかどうかを判断し、必要に応じて調整する方法を示します。
異なる階段のデザインには、異なる計算アプローチが必要です:
最もシンプルなデザインで、すべての段が直線で続きます。私たちの計算機はこのタイプに直接適用できます。
これらの階段は90度に曲がり、通常はランディングがあります。各直線部分を別々に計算し、ランディングの寸法が基準要件を満たすことを確認します。
これらは180度に曲がり、通常はランディングがあります。L字型の階段と同様に、各直線部分を別々に計算します。
これらは、基本的な計算機を超えた専門的な計算が必要です。円形の寸法を含み、通常は異なる基準要件があります。
これらはランディングなしで角を曲がり、三角形またはパイ型の段を使用します。これらは、基本的な計算機が提供するよりも複雑な計算が必要です。
段数は、プロジェクトの材料要件とコストに直接影響します:
階段設計は、建築の歴史を通じて大きく進化しており、安全基準もそれに伴って発展してきました:
エジプト、ギリシャ、ローマの建築における初期の階段は、しばしば急で不規則でした。段と踏み板の比率は標準化されておらず、多くの古代の階段は現代の基準では移動が困難でした。
中世の階段、特に城の階段は、攻撃者をつまずかせるために不規則な段で防御的に設計されることが多かったです。螺旋階段は通常、右利きの攻撃者に不利になるように時計回り(上昇)に回転しました。
壮大で儀式的な階段は重要な建築的特徴となりました。美的に印象的であったが、エルゴノミクスの考慮は視覚的な影響に次ぐものでした。
建設が増加し、事故がより多く記録されるようになると、19世紀後半に最初の建築基準が登場し、基本的な階段の安全要件が含まれました。
詳細な階段要件を持つ最初の包括的な建築基準は20世紀初頭に登場しました。これらは、怪我の統計やアクセシビリティのニーズに基づいて継続的に進化しています。
今日の建築基準は、数十年にわたる安全研究とエルゴノミクスの研究に基づいています。現在の標準である7-11ルール(約7インチの踏み板と11インチの踏み板)は、安全性と空間効率の最適なバランスを提供することが決定されています。
さまざまなプログラミング言語で階段計算を実装する方法の例を示します:
1// JavaScript 階段計算機
2function calculateStairs(totalRise, desiredRiserHeight, totalRun) {
3 // 段数を計算(切り上げ)
4 const numberOfStairs = Math.ceil(totalRise / desiredRiserHeight);
5
6 // 実際の踏み板の高さを計算
7 const actualRiserHeight = totalRise / numberOfStairs;
8
9 // 踏み板の深さを計算
10 const treadDepth = totalRun / (numberOfStairs - 1);
11
12 // デザインが2R+T快適さのルールを満たしているか確認
13 const comfortCheck = 2 * actualRiserHeight + treadDepth;
14
15 return {
16 numberOfStairs,
17 actualRiserHeight,
18 treadDepth,
19 comfortCheck
20 };
21}
22
23// 使用例
24const result = calculateStairs(108, 7, 144);
25console.log(`段数: ${result.numberOfStairs}`);
26console.log(`実際の踏み板の高さ: ${result.actualRiserHeight.toFixed(2)} インチ`);
27console.log(`踏み板の深さ: ${result.treadDepth.toFixed(2)} インチ`);
28console.log(`快適さチェック (2R+T): ${result.comfortCheck.toFixed(2)} インチ`);
29
# Python 階段計算機 import math def calculate_stairs(total_rise, desired_riser_height, total_run): # 段数を計算(切り上げ) number_of_stairs = math.ceil(total_rise / desired_riser_height) # 実際の踏み板の高さを計算 actual_riser_height = total_rise / number_of_stairs # 踏み板の深さを計算 tread_depth = total_run / (number_of_stairs - 1) # デザインが2R+T快適さのルールを満たしているか確認 comfort_check = 2 * actual_riser_height + tread_depth return { "number_of_stairs": number_of_stairs, "actual_riser_height": actual_riser_height, "tread_depth": tread_depth, "comfort_check": comfort_check } # 使用例 result = calculate
ワークフローに役立つかもしれないさらなるツールを発見する